I used to have Morettes in mine. I've seen Morettes with an aftermarket kit, bought from a trader on here, and they suffered with all the bad points I've always warned about: scatter, poor beam control on main beam, (it was worse than mine with a 60W halogen bulb in), and not brilliant dips: they only JUST passed the MoT, the tester said he would allow them but that the pattern was only just acceptable.

Meanwhile, mine have been changed to fit HID projectors behind the clear glass lens.
As above, the beam pattern is spot on, with really sharp cutoff, and no wasted light.

I'm not sure what the law says about mine...probably not allowed....
But they easily pass the MoT beam pattern test.
